You can add tabs to your form by using the Tab Control feature in Access. We show you how to create a Tabbed Form in Microsoft Access.
You can also have the form open in PivotTable or PivotChart view. Access 2007 users also have the option to open the form in Split Form view.
Related fields are grouped to form a record, while the ruler changes the format of your reports or forms. To view the ruler in Access, the user must open the report or form in the Design view.
